Kidnappers sentenced to jail terms

FIVE people convicted of kidnapping and illegal gambling have been sentenced to jail terms ranging from two to eight years by a court in northern China's Shanxi Province.

The Yanhu District People's Court in Yuncheng City has made a first-instance verdict, sentencing Liu Jifeng and Ma Qingfeng to eight years in prison, Zhang Haijiang to six years and Zhang Yinzhou to two years.

Those four, each fined 20,000 yuan (US$2,900), were convicted of kidnapping and gambling.

Zhang Dongyi, convicted of kidnapping, got a jail term of five years and a fine of 10,000 yuan, court sources said yesterday.

The verdict said Liu, Ma and their accomplices lured or abducted teenagers to Myanmar, forcing them to gamble in casinos between July and October 2008. The kidnappers then held the young people, demanding large ransoms from their family.

The verdict did not mention how many were kidnapped and the court and police declined to give any further details.
